你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

UpdateSummary 类

定义

有关设备上正在进行的更新和更新可用性的详细信息。

[Microsoft.Rest.Serialization.JsonTransformation]
public class UpdateSummary : Microsoft.Azure.Management.EdgeGateway.Models.ARMBaseModel
[<Microsoft.Rest.Serialization.JsonTransformation>]
type UpdateSummary = class
    inherit ARMBaseModel
Public Class UpdateSummary
Inherits ARMBaseModel
继承
UpdateSummary
属性

构造函数

UpdateSummary()

初始化 UpdateSummary 类的新实例。

UpdateSummary(String, String, String, String, String, Nullable<DateTime>, Nullable<DateTime>, Nullable<DateTime>, Nullable<DateTime>, Nullable<Int32>, Nullable<Int32>, Nullable<Int32>, String, String, String, String, Nullable<DateTime>, Nullable<DateTime>, IList<String>, Nullable<Double>)

初始化 UpdateSummary 类的新实例。

属性

DeviceLastScannedDateTime

获取或设置上次在设备上完成扫描的时间。

DeviceVersionNumber

获取或设置设备的当前版本,格式为:1.2.17312.13。”

FriendlyDeviceVersionName

以文本格式获取或设置设备的当前版本。

Id

获取唯一标识对象的路径 ID。

(继承自 ARMBaseModel)
InProgressDownloadJobId

获取正在进行的下载作业的作业 ID。

InProgressDownloadJobStartedDateTime

获取当前正在运行的下载 ((如果有任何) 启动)的时间。

InProgressInstallJobId

获取正在进行的安装作业的作业 ID。

InProgressInstallJobStartedDateTime

获取当前正在运行的 安装 (任何) 启动的时间。

LastCompletedDownloadJobDateTime

获取上次下载作业完成的时间, (设备上成功/取消/失败) 的时间。

LastCompletedInstallJobDateTime

获取上次安装作业在设备上成功完成/取消/失败) (的时间。

LastCompletedScanJobDateTime

获取或设置上次扫描作业完成 (设备上成功/取消/失败) 的时间。

Name

获取对象名称。

(继承自 ARMBaseModel)
OngoingUpdateOperation

获取当前更新操作。 可能的值包括:“None”、“Scan”、“Download”、“Install”

RebootBehavior

获取指示更新是否可用,并且至少有一个更新需要重新启动。 可能的值包括:“NeverReboots”、“RequiresReboot”、“RequestReboot”

TotalNumberOfUpdatesAvailable

根据上次设备扫描,获取当前设备版本的可用更新数。

TotalNumberOfUpdatesPendingDownload

获取待下载的项总数。

TotalNumberOfUpdatesPendingInstall

获取等待安装的项总数。

TotalUpdateSizeInBytes

获取可供下载的更新的总大小(以字节为单位)。

Type

获取 对象的分层类型。

(继承自 ARMBaseModel)
UpdateTitles

获取可用于安装的更新的列表。

适用于